Abstract

The present invention relates to vehicle cleaning technical field, particularly relate to a kind of glass for vehicle window cleaning agent and preparation method thereof.Including following material: ethanol, ethylene glycol, NPE, dipotassium hydrogen phosphate trihydrate, butyl glycol ether, Bromophenol Blue dye, emulsified silicone oil, benzotriazole, decanedioic acid, sodium nitrate, adipic acid, deionized water.Preparation process: added in blender by all raw materials, at 35 45 DEG C, rotating speed is to mix 1 2h under conditions of 200 350/min, obtains the glass for vehicle window cleaning agent of the present invention.Advantages of the present invention and good effect are, potent cleaning performance;Excellent antifreeze and anti-fog performance;Good antistatic property;Excellent greasy property;Good Corrosion Protection;Good stability;Environmental protection.This vehicle window can be additionally used in vehicle backing rear-view mirror, interior trim mirror and various household, the daily cleaning of office space glass, nursing only.

Background technology
So-called glass for vehicle window cleaning agent, is commonly called as vehicle window clean, is being commonly called as of windshield cleanout fluid.Current most of car Window mainly forms by industrial methanol or containing the industrial alcohol inferior of impurity, a small amount of detergent, dyestuff, tap water only.Such The most often there is precipitation, variable color, the situation such as spoiled in vehicle window.Life-time service can damage the glossiness of automobile finish, hardness, and meeting The rubber parts contacted and working of plastics are produced swollen molten effect, reduces the hardness of these accessories, and produce color distortion.Due to Vehicle window can flow near air-conditioning air inlet only after having cleaned glass, and the abnormal smells from the patient of its volatilization also can be along the ventilation duct of air conditioning for automobiles Road enters in driver's cabin, the harmful gas that clean and by the chemical raw material preparation inferior vehicle window of vehicle window inferior is volatilized only (such as formaldehyde) can become the stealthy killer that harm car owner is healthy.
Summary of the invention
The present invention is directed to prior art not enough, it is provided that a kind of novel glass for vehicle window cleaning agent and preparation method thereof.In order to Reach above-mentioned purpose, the technical scheme is that
A kind of glass for vehicle window cleaning agent, includes following material according to weight fraction: ethanol 1-10 part, ethylene glycol 1-4 part, nonyl Base phenol polyethenoxy ether 0.1-1 part, dipotassium hydrogen phosphate trihydrate 0.5-1 part, butyl glycol ether 0.1-0.5 part, bromophenol blue dye Material 0.01-0.1 part, emulsified silicone oil 0.001-0.01 part, benzotriazole 0.5-1 part, decanedioic acid 0.5-1 part, sodium nitrate 1-5 part, Adipic acid 1-5 part, deionized water 65-95 part.
As preferably, include following material according to weight fraction: ethanol 10-30 part, ethylene glycol 1-5 part, polyoxyethylene nonyl phenyl Vinyl Ether 0.1-1 part, dipotassium hydrogen phosphate trihydrate 0.5-1 part, butyl glycol ether 0.1-1, Bromophenol Blue dye 0.01-0.1, breast SiClx oil 0.001-0.1, benzotriazole 0.5-1 part, decanedioic acid 0.5-1 part, sodium nitrate 1-5 part, adipic acid 1-5 part, deionization Water 40-80 part.
As preferably, include following material according to weight fraction: ethanol 20-40 part, ethylene glycol 1-10 part, polyoxyethylene nonyl phenyl Vinyl Ether 0.1-1 part, dipotassium hydrogen phosphate trihydrate 0.5-1 part, butyl glycol ether 0.1-1, Bromophenol Blue dye 0.01-0.1, breast SiClx oil 0.001-0.1, benzotriazole 0.5-1 part, decanedioic acid 0.5-1 part, sodium nitrate 1-5 part, adipic acid 1-5 part, deionization Water 30-80 part.
As preferably, include following material according to weight fraction: ethanol 30-50 part, ethylene glycol 1-10 part, polyoxyethylene nonyl phenyl Vinyl Ether 0.1-1 part, dipotassium hydrogen phosphate trihydrate 0.5-1 part, butyl glycol ether 0.1-1, Bromophenol Blue dye 0.01-0.1, breast SiClx oil 0.001-0.1, benzotriazole 0.5-1 part, decanedioic acid 0.5-1 part, sodium nitrate 1-5 part, adipic acid 1-5 part, deionization Water 20-70 part.
A kind of preparation method of glass for vehicle window cleaning agent, including following preparation process: all raw materials are added in blender, At 35-45 DEG C, rotating speed is mixing 1-2h under conditions of 200-350/min, obtains the glass for vehicle window cleaning agent of the present invention.
Compared with prior art, advantages of the present invention and good effect are,
(1) potent cleaning performance: can effectively remove the upper dust on windshield, spot, Lac, birds droppings etc., Windshield is made to be maintained at optimal pellucidity;
(2) excellent antifreeze and anti-fog performance: under optimization formula, it is possible to normally use in the environment of-45 DEG C, the most instant Solve frost, form layer protecting film at glass surface simultaneously, prevent the formation of droplet, it is ensured that windshield is as clear as crystal;
(3) good antistatic property: eliminate the electric charge of glass surface, arrive anlistatig effect;
(4) excellent greasy property: reduce the friction between wiper and glass, prevent cut;
(5) good Corrosion Protection: containing multiple corrosion inhibiter, automobile finish, rubber, various metal are not had any corruption Erosion effect;
(6) good stability: precipitation and color distortion will not be produced at high temperature and when tanning by the sun;
(7) environmental protection: without harmful components such as formaldehyde, methanol, ammonia, to environment and human body non-hazardous.This vehicle window is clean Can be additionally used in vehicle backing rear-view mirror, interior trim mirror and various household, the daily cleaning of office space glass, nursing.

Embodiment 1, the present embodiment provides a kind of glass for vehicle window cleaning agent and preparation method thereof.According to weight fraction include with Lower material: ethanol 10 parts, ethylene glycol 3 parts, NPE 0.5 part, dipotassium hydrogen phosphate trihydrate 0.8 part, second two Alcohol butyl ether 0.5 part, Bromophenol Blue dye 0.1 part, emulsified silicone oil 0.01 part, benzotriazole 2 parts, decanedioic acid 0.5 part, sodium nitrate 3 parts, Adipic acid 5 parts, deionized water 80 parts.
Preparation method is: added by all raw materials in blender, and at 35 DEG C, rotating speed is mixing 1h under conditions of 200/min, Obtain the glass for vehicle window cleaning agent of the present invention.
Embodiment 2, the present embodiment provides a kind of glass for vehicle window cleaning agent and preparation method thereof.According to weight fraction include with Lower material: ethanol 20 parts, ethylene glycol 1 part, NPE 1 part, dipotassium hydrogen phosphate trihydrate 0.5 part, ethylene glycol Butyl ether 0.8, Bromophenol Blue dye 0.02, emulsified silicone oil 0.05, benzotriazole 0.5 part, decanedioic acid 0.5 part, sodium nitrate 5 parts, oneself two Acid 5 parts, deionized water 50 parts.
Preparation method is: added by all raw materials in blender, and at 40 DEG C, rotating speed is mixing under conditions of 300/min 1.5h, obtains the glass for vehicle window cleaning agent of the present invention.
Embodiment 3, the present embodiment provides a kind of glass for vehicle window cleaning agent and preparation method thereof.According to weight fraction include with Lower material: ethanol 20 parts, ethylene glycol 10 parts, NPE 1 part, dipotassium hydrogen phosphate trihydrate 1 part, ethylene glycol fourth Ether 1, Bromophenol Blue dye 0.1, emulsified silicone oil 0.1, benzotriazole 1 part, decanedioic acid 1 part, sodium nitrate 5 parts, adipic acid 1 part, go from 30 parts of sub-water.
Preparation method is: added by all raw materials in blender, and at 45 DEG C, rotating speed is mixing 1h under conditions of 350/min, Obtain the glass for vehicle window cleaning agent of the present invention.
Embodiment 4, the present embodiment provides a kind of glass for vehicle window cleaning agent and preparation method thereof.According to weight fraction include with Lower material: ethanol 35 parts, ethylene glycol 8 parts, NPE 0.2 part, dipotassium hydrogen phosphate trihydrate 0.8 part, second two Alcohol butyl ether 0.2, Bromophenol Blue dye 0.08, emulsified silicone oil 0.05, benzotriazole 0.7 part, decanedioic acid 0.6 part, sodium nitrate 3 parts, oneself Diacid 1 part, deionized water 60 parts.
Preparation method is: added by all raw materials in blender, and at 35 DEG C, rotating speed is mixing 2h under conditions of 200/min, Obtain the glass for vehicle window cleaning agent of the present invention.
